By simplifying the expression, you can eliminate unnecessary terms and constants, making it easier to focus on the important parts of the equation and work through it step by step. When you are working with complex equations, it can be easy to get lost in the details and lose track of what you are trying to solve. One of the main benefits of simplifying expressions is that it can save you time and effort. Being able to simplify expressions not only makes solving equations easier, but it also helps to improve your understanding of math concepts and how they apply to real-world problems. Simplifying algebraic expressions is a fundamental skill that is essential for anyone working with math, whether you are a student or a professional.
